使用nginx搭建HTTP FLV流媒体服务器
1 HTTP FLV简介
前文已经介绍了RTSP、RTMP、HLS的流媒体协议,还有一种比较常见的流媒体协议HTTP FLV,其兼具RTMP的实时性及HLS的网络适应性的优点,在很多点直播领域广泛应用。网上有人总结了HTTP FLV、RTMP、HLS的对比,如下表所示:
| 协议名 | HTTP FLV | RTMP | HLS |
|---|---|---|---|
| 传输方式 | HTTP | TCP | HTTP |
| 视频封装格式 | flv | chunk(rtmp header+body(tag body)) | TS |
| 视频时延 | 低 | 低 | 高 |
| 数据格式 | 连续音视频流 | 连续音视频流 | TS切片文件 |
| web无插件播放 | 支持,通过flv.js | 不支持,需要flash插件 | 支持,直接HTML5的video标签即可播放 |
订阅专栏 解锁全文

被折叠的 条评论
为什么被折叠?



